The interesting thing about staying at State Parks is you see some other ways to do the same thing we are doing.  This lady(all by herself) pulled in with her SUV and teardrop base camp trailer the other day.  Only difference is she specifically was near to the shower/washroom facilities.  Walking by her setup we were impressed with the efficiency of her trailer.  At night she even has a small TV and of course internet access too, with her Dish Network Satellite dome.
the rig
  The outside back open up to a full kitchen.  The side had her umbrella over the door to give her more privacy. 
inside sitting area
Inside was a queen size mattress, small sitting couch and storage pods everywhere.  Very cool indeed.  Curiosity made me do a bit of research about the towing requirements.  The small teardrop trailer weighs 850 lbs and the tongue weight was only 130 lbs, 8 feet long.  So easily towed behind her SUV comfortably.   Cost is about $16000 new.
